Are Private Instagram viewers Safe?
Short answer? Nope.
Long answer? still nope. in the same way as a capital NO.
Private Instagram viewer tools are following gas station sushi. Cheap, sketchy, and youll probably regret it. Most are riddled with:
Survey spam
Malware
Phishing traps
Ad loops youll never escape
Some even question for your own IG login. Dont. Just dont. Youre not lonesome breaking trust youre risking your whole account.

So... Are There Private Instagram viewers That Work?
Depends on what work means. If youre talking about:
Real-time, unauthorized access to private posts? Nope.
Social engineering tricks that might get you a follow-back? Maybe.
Tools that insults cached content or metadata? Rare, and unreliable.
Scams pretending to be illusion hacks? Too many.
So yeah, there are no foolproof, ethical, or authentic private Instagram spectators that work. But curiosity finds a artifice and the internet capitalizes on it. Every. Single. Time.
